TEVA 4364 Pill: yellow, round, 8mm
The pill with imprint TEVA 4364 (Yellow, Round, 8mm) has been identified as Labetalol Hydrochloride 100 mg and is used for Hypertensive Emergency, High Blood Pressure, Mitral Valve Prolapse, and Pheochromocytoma. It belongs to the drug class non-cardioselective beta blockers and is not a controlled substance.
